Data Science Example: Price Comparison websites
Price comparison websites are an example of data science because they involve the use of data analysis techniques to gather and compare prices from various sources. Here is a detailed explanation:
1. Data Collection:
- Price comparison websites collect data from different online retailers and sources.
- This data includes product information, prices, availability, and customer reviews.
- The websites use web scraping techniques to retrieve this information.
2. Data Processing:
- The collected data is processed and cleaned to remove any inconsistencies or errors.
- This involves data normalization, standardization, and deduplication.
- The processed data is stored in a structured format for efficient analysis.
3. Data Analysis:
- Data science techniques such as statistical analysis and machine learning are used to analyze the collected data.
- The websites utilize algorithms to compare prices and identify the best deals.
- They also provide visualizations and insights to help users make informed purchasing decisions.
4. Personalization:
- Price comparison websites often personalize their recommendations based on user preferences and historical data.
- They use collaborative filtering and recommendation algorithms to suggest relevant products to users.
- This enhances the user experience and increases the likelihood of finding the best deals.
5. Continuous Improvement:
- Data science techniques are continuously applied to improve the accuracy and efficiency of price comparison websites.
- They analyze user feedback and behavior to refine their algorithms and provide better recommendations.
- The websites also monitor market trends and adjust their data collection and analysis strategies accordingly.
Overall, price comparison websites exemplify the application of data science in collecting, processing, analyzing, and providing valuable insights to users for making informed purchasing decisions.
